Definition : Destination of the private portions

Usage allocated to each private portion under the declaration of co-ownership (constituting act of the co-ownership). The purpose of private portions defines the co-owners' enjoyment rights over their private portion. For example, a private portion designated exclusively for residential use cannot be used to operate a daycare. The purpose of the private portion is one of the criteria considered when determining the relative value of each fraction.

WHAT YOU SHOULD KNOW ! The relative value of each fraction is determined in relation to the value of the entire building, taking into account, among other factors, the purpose of each private portion.

WARNING! The criteria of destination must not be confused with the concept of use. The destination of a private portion refers to its assigned function, such as residential or commercial, while the use pertains to its specific application (e.g., bookstore or jewelry store).
